Implementing Effective Safety Protocols
Making clear and enforceable safety rules is the first step to making construction sites safe. This includes conducting daily inspections, establishing hazard communication systems, and ensuring workers use app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E). Training and Education for Workers
Training workers on how to be safe on the job is very important for lowering accidents and raising awareness. Workers who have been educated are better able to spot possible risks, deal with hazards in the right way, and keep a culture of accountability. Regular training refreshers and on-site help make sure that everyone knows how to follow safety rules and does so on every project.
